How many feet long is a Ford truck?

Ford trucks are known for their impressive size and capability, but just how long are they? The answer depends on the specific model, but on average, a Ford truck measures around 17-22 feet in length.


Factors Affecting Ford Truck Length


The length of a Ford truck can vary depending on several factors, including the model, cab configuration, and bed size. Here are some key considerations:



  • Model: Different Ford truck models, such as the F-150, F-250, and F-350, have varying lengths. The larger the model, the longer the truck tends to be.

  • Cab Configuration: Ford trucks come in different cab styles, including Regular Cab, SuperCab, and SuperCrew. The larger the cab, the longer the overall truck length.

  • Bed Size: Ford trucks are available with different bed lengths, typically ranging from 5.5 feet to 8 feet. The longer the bed, the longer the overall truck length.


By considering these factors, you can get a better idea of the specific length of a Ford truck model that meets your needs.


Average Ford Truck Lengths


Here are the approximate lengths for some popular Ford truck models:



  • Ford F-150: 17-22 feet

  • Ford F-250: 19-22 feet

  • Ford F-350: 19-22 feet


These measurements are based on the various cab configurations and bed sizes available for each model. It's important to note that the exact length of a Ford truck can vary slightly depending on the specific options and features selected.

How long is a 5.5 ft box F150?


67.1 inches long
5.5-Foot Box:
67.1 inches long. 50.6 inches wide. 21.4 inches high. Cargo box volume of 52.8 cubic feet.



How long is a Ford long bed truck?


2025 Ford F-150 Bed Sizes & Cab Options
These include a 5.5-foot short bed, a 6.5-foot standard bed, and an 8-foot long bed. Availability does vary based on one of three currently available cab configurations including Regular Cab, SuperCab, and SuperCrew.



How long is a full-size truck in feet?


Pickups come in many sizes , a full size regular cab is 19.5 feet long , is 80 inches tall and is 6 feet 8 inches wide . A one ton dually crew cab is 22 feet long , 8 feet wide and 80 inches tall . How long is a Ford truck in feet?


The 2021 Ford Super Duty F-250 length ranges from 231.8 inches to 266.2 inches or 19.25 ft to 22.18 ft.



How long is a 2019 Ford F-150 XLT?


The overall length of the Ford F-150 pickup falls between 209 and 251 inches depending on which cab and bed length you choose.

How long is a f150 SuperCrew 5.5 bed?


2024 Ford F-150 SuperCrew Cab & 5.5-Foot Box
See the accompanying chart for the SuperCrew and 5.5-foot box dimensions. Overall Length: 232 in. Wheelbase: 145.4 in. Base Curb Weight: 4,687 - 5,950 lbs.



What defines a full-size truck?


Full-size trucks are enormous, with a few stretching beyond 22 feet long. The class offers single-, extended-, and crew-cab body styles as well as cargo-bed lengths from just under six feet to just over eight.

What is the total length of an F150?


Ford F-150 Length & Wheelbase
Regular Cab/6.5-Foot Bed: Length – 209.1 inches / Wheelbase – 122.8 inches.
